  2. Shape Memory Alloys – SMA’s • SMA’s are metals that remember their shape. • Can recover apparent permanent strains when heated above a certain temperature.

  3. Martensite Low temperature phase Monoclinic Crystal Structure Austenite High temperature phase Cubic Crystal Structure Phase Transformation

  4. Video

  5. Psuedo-elasticity effect Shape memory effect Phase Transformation Effects Eyeglass Frames Staples for clamping bone fractures Orthodontic Arches On-demand airflow Medical Tools Retractor for abdominal surgery Cell Phone Antennae Polymer coated Vascular Stent

  9. Problem/Project Based Lesson • Westside Engineering and Geosciences Academy is focused on technology in the upstream portion of the petroleum value chain. • Problem/Project will be taught across English, Biology, Geometry and Technology.

Student Background • Engineering Camp week of August 4- 8 • Team building – including ropes course • Houston Museum of Natural Science – Weiss Hall • Halliburton Real Time Center • Schlumberger – Drilling Rig Training Facility • Students will have studied the four basic steps in the design process in Technology Systems: • Identifying the Problem • Developing Design Solution • Evaluating Design Solution • Communicating Design Solution

  12. Student Introduction • Day 1 (Regular 50 minute class) • Students will be introduced to the properties of SMA’s and their uses. (Regular 50 minute class) • Class discussion of properties • Video clips • Live demonstration • Day 2 (Regular 50 minute class) • Students will break into groups and conduct mini research on applications of SMA’s. • Students will present findings

  13. Duct tape Clamps Battery Foam tube PVC tubing Cardboard SMA springs and wire Assorted beans Student Introduction • Day 3/Day 4 (Block schedule 90 minute class) • Students will be introduced to the two problems • Video from Black Gold – two scenarios • Valve not closed and drilling MUD poured out on platform • Pressure build up in drilling pipe – possible blow out • Materials
